Sony Interactive Entertainment is the video game division of the Sony group, formed in 1993 to develop the original PlayStation and now headquartered in San Mateo, California rather than Tokyo. It designs and sells the PlayStation consoles and accessories, runs the PlayStation Network and its PlayStation Plus subscription service, and owns PlayStation Studios, a group of development studios including Naughty Dog, Insomniac Games, Guerrilla Games, Santa Monica Studio and Bungie. The business earns most of its revenue from software and network services rather than hardware, and its first-party titles are increasingly released on personal computers after a console exclusivity window.

International Media Manager - LATAM

São Paulo, Brazil (Hybrid)

The International Media Manager - LATAM is the key bridge between Global Media and local marketing teams, ensuring global media strategies are translated into locally relevant, high-performing campaigns across Latin America, including with a focus on Brazil and CASSA (Central America & Spanish Speaking South America).

This role acts as a trusted advisor and market advocate, representing LATAM needs within global planning while aligning local execution to global priorities. You will lead local media planning excellence, agency performance, and campaign delivery-driving measurable business impact across the PlayStation portfolio (Hardware, Software, Services, Peripherals, and Third-Party Marketing).

You will partner closely with Global Media, Campaign Management, Analytics & Insights, and agency teams to deliver coordinated, insight-led, and commercially effective media activity.
